Editing an imported model

After importing a predictive model from a PMML file or an H2O MOJO file, map the model predictors to Pega Platform properties. You can also update the outcome definition settings.

  1. Open the predictive model that you want to edit, for example, Predict Call Context.
  2. On the Mapping tab, associate the model predictors with Pega Platform properties by selecting corresponding properties in the Field menu.
    Note: If the properties that you need are not available in Pega Platform, ask your system architect to add the properties for you.
  3. Optional: To update the labels for response capture, on the Model tab, change the current outcome definition settings:
    1. In the Outcome definition section, click Edit, and update the model objective.
      Note: To capture responses for the model, the model objective label that you specify should match the value of the .pyPrediction parameter in the response strategy (applies to all model types).
    2. In the Outputs section, update the Default value entries for the outputs that you want to change.
      To enable response capture for binary models, the label of the predicted outcome that you want to monitor must be the same as the .pyOutcome parameter value in the response strategy.
  4. Confirm your updates by clicking Save.
